免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发玩

APP开发是指通过编写代码和设计界面,将一个应用程序制作成适用于移动设备的应用程序。APP开发可以让用户在手机、平板电脑等移动设备上使用各种各样的应用程序,包括社交媒体应用、游戏应用、工具应用等等。

APP开发的原理包括以下几个方面:

1. 编程语言:APP开发一般使用编程语言来编写代码。常用的编程语言包括Java、Objective-C、Swift等。不同的操作系统和开发平台有不同的编程语言选择。

2. 开发工具:APP开发需要使用相应的开发工具来编写和调试代码。常用的开发工具包括Android Studio、Xcode等。这些开发工具提供了代码编辑器、调试器、模拟器等功能,方便开发者进行开发和测试。

3. 操作系统:APP开发需要针对不同的操作系统进行开发。目前主流的操作系统有iOS和Android。开发者需要了解操作系统的特点和API,以便开发出适用于该操作系统的应用程序。

4. 设计界面:APP开发不仅仅是编写代码,还需要设计用户界面。一个好的用户界面可以提升用户体验,增加应用的使用率。开发者需要考虑用户界面的布局、颜色、字体等方面,以及用户交互的方式。

APP开发的详细过程包括以下几个步骤:

1. 需求分析:在开始开发之前,需要明确应用的需求和目标。开发者需要与客户或团队成员沟通,了解应用的功能、界面设计和用户体验要求。

2. 原型设计:在需求分析的基础上,开发者可以使用原型设计工具创建应用的界面和交互流程。原型设计可以帮助开发者和客户更好地理解应用的功能和布局。

3. 编写代码:根据需求和界面设计,开发者开始编写代码。开发者需要了解所选编程语言的语法和特性,并使用相应的开发工具进行编码。

4. 调试测试:在编写代码的过程中,开发者需要不断测试和调试代码,确保应用的稳定性和功能完整性。开发工具提供了调试器和模拟器,方便开发者进行测试。

5. 发布上线:当应用开发完成并通过测试后,开发者可以将应用提交到应用商店或发布平台上线。在发布之前,开发者需要进行必要的文档编写、应用图标设计等工作。

总结起来,APP开发是一个涉及编程、设计和测试等多个方面的综合性工作。通过了解APP开发的原理和详细过程,可以帮助开发者更好地理解和掌握APP开发的技术和方法。


相关知识:
如何在app中查看开发者
在使用手机应用程序时,经常会遇到一些问题或疑问,或需要了解开发者的信息。这时,我们需要查看应用程序的开发者信息。下面将详细介绍如何在app中查看开发者。一、在应用商店中查看开发者通常情况下,我们下载应用程序时都是从应用商店中下载的,因此,我们可以直接在应用
2024-01-10
三沙开发app
三沙市是中国的一个岛屿市,由于地理位置的特殊性,交通和信息传输的不便给市民的生活和工作带来了很多不便。为了改善这种情况,三沙市政府开发了一款APP,旨在方便市民生活和提高城市管理效率。本文将介绍三沙开发APP的原理和详细介绍。一、三沙APP的原理三沙APP
2024-01-10
app开发软件定制湖州
APP开发是指通过编写程序代码,利用相关软件开发工具,将原始的应用想法转化为可以在移动设备上运行的应用程序的过程。在湖州,有许多公司和个人提供APP开发软件定制服务,为企业和个人提供定制化的移动应用解决方案。本文将详细介绍APP开发软件定制的原理和流程。一
2023-06-29
app开发属于物联网还是计算机软件
App开发既属于物联网,也属于计算机软件领域。在物联网中,App开发是连接物联网设备和用户的重要方式之一。而在计算机软件领域,App开发则是指开发移动应用程序的过程。物联网是指通过互联网将各种物理设备连接起来,实现设备之间的数据交互和远程控制。物联网的核心
2023-06-29
app开发能干嘛
App开发是指通过编写软件代码,制作适用于移动设备的应用程序,包括手机、平板电脑等移动终端设备。随着移动互联网的普及,移动设备已经成为人们生活中必不可少的一部分,也激发了App开发的需求。App开发可以实现以下功能:一、商业营销和推广借助App,企业可以扩
2023-06-29
app开发合同模板
App开发合同是一份双方协商好的合同,用于规范双方开发App的责任和义务以及双方之间的权益和利益分配。在签订App开发合同前,我们应该首先对合同内容进行了解,避免在开发过程中出现纠纷和问题。下面是一份App开发合同模板的详细介绍。1. 软件名称与功能介绍:
2023-06-29